Dubai Electricity and Water Authority (DEWA) has introduced a comprehensive regulatory and licensing framework to enhance the development of electric vehicle (EV) charging infrastructure across the ...
Women are making significant headway in the energy sector, breaking barriers and redefining leadership in a traditionally ...